Toddler Tee to T-shirt Dress

When I found out I was having baby #2 I ran out and bought my daughter this adorable t-shirt that says big sisters rock. She called it her rock star shirt and wore it as often as I could wash it. Well it was a 24 month shirt and she has a long torso. I didn't want to throw it away, and I know she still wanted to wear it so I added a simple skirt to it, put a fancy stitch on the edge of the shirt to attach the skirt and voila, old toddler shirt to new 3T dress.



What do you think? Great way to recycle a shirt.
